HYDERABAD: The citizens of Hyderabad strongly rejected the recent increase in prices of petroleum products. They were of the view that the increase in prices of petroleum products would further increase the miseries of the people who are already struggling financially in lockdown situation during the Covid-19 pandemic.

They demanded the Prime Minister Imran Khan for reversing the decision of record price hike in petroleum products in the best interest of country's economy and people.

President Hyderabad Chambers of Small Traders & Small Industry (HCSTSI) Daulat Ram Lohana has rejected the price hike in petroleum products and said that the recent increase in oil prices up to Rs25.58 would not prove good omen for the economy of the country and people.

Incumbent govt was determined to provide relief to business community and the general public, while on the other hand, it had dropped the bomb of inflation upon the people who were already restricted to their residences in the wake of coronavirus.

The Vice President Hyderabad Chamber of Commerce and Industry Shakir Memon while expressing his concerns on increase in petroleum products said that due to record price hike in petroleum products, inflation rate would be increased greatly which would push more people below the poverty line.

"Our economy is already at the verge of collapse, the record increase in oil products would deteriorate it further," he said and added that the petroleum companies will earn billions of rupees from this price hike.
